How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gardiner Lane?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gardiner Lane Studio Apartments | $1,050 | $850 | $1,299 |
| Gardiner Lane 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,069 | $750 | $1,750 |
| Gardiner Lane 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,257 | $929 | $2,400 |
| Gardiner Lane 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,565 | $1,272 | $2,029 |
